Fairhope, Alabama, was founded in November 1894 as a utopian single-tax colony by the Fairhope Industrial Association, a group inspired by economist Henry George’s Georgist philosophy.
The colony was established on the site of the former Alabama City along the eastern shore of Mobile Bay, aiming to create a community free from private monopolies with equal opportunities for its members, using a system where land was publicly owned and leased to residents long-term.
This model sought to encourage productive land use while generating communal revenue through land rents instead of traditional taxes. Over the years, Fairhope evolved from a utopian experiment into a popular winter retreat for artists and intellectuals and later became an affluent suburb and boutique resort area.
The community retains its unique character through the ongoing operation of the Fairhope Single-Tax Corporation and remains known for its natural beauty, cultural heritage, and the nearby Weeks Bay Nature Reserve.
